.. note::
Be aware that personal profiles **cannot** be added as a stream. The main use of Odoo *Social
Marketing* is to manage and analyze business accounts on social media platforms.
.. warning::
Odoo *Social Marketing* has some limitations in regards to social media accounts. For example,
Odoo **cannot** handle a large quantity of various pages (e.g. ~40 pages) under the same company.
The same limitations are present in a multi-company environment because of how the API is
constructed.
.. warning::
In multi-company environments, if every company doesn't activate a page at once, it will result
in a permission error.
For example, if Company 1 is the only company selected from the main Odoo dashboard, and
activates *Facebook Page 1* and *Facebook Page 2*, then those pages will be accesible on the
*Social Marketing* dashboard.
However, if on that same database, the user adds Company 2 from the company drop-down menu in the
header, and attempts to add those same streams, it results in a permission error.

Posts
-----
Clicking on a post from a social media stream reveals a pop-up window, showcasing the content of
that specific post, along with all the engagement data related to it (e.g. likes, comments, etc.).
.. image:: social_essentials/social-post-popup.png
:align: center
:alt: Sample of a social media post's pop-up window in Odoo Social Marketing application.
If desired, the user can leave a new comment of the post from the post's pop-up window, by typing
one in the :guilabel:`Write a comment...` field, and clicking :guilabel:`Enter` to post that
comment.
Create leads from comments
--------------------------
Odoo *Social Marketing* also provides the ability to create leads directly from social media
comments.
To create a lead from a comment left on a social media post, click on the desired post from the
dashboard to reveal that post's specific pop-up window. Then, scroll to the desired comment, and
click the :guilabel:`three vertical dots` icon to the right of that comment.
Doing so reveals a drop-down menu with the option: :guilabel:`Create Lead`.
.. image:: social_essentials/create-lead-drop-down.png
:align: center
:alt: The drop-down menu beside a comment revealing the option to create a lead.
Upon clicking :guilabel:`Create Lead` from the comment's drop-down menu, a :guilabel:`Conver Post to
Lead` pop-up window appears.
.. image:: social_essentials/convert-post-to-lead-popup.png
:align: center
:alt: The convert post to lead pop-up window that appears in Odoo Social Marketing.
In this pop-up window, select to either: :guilabel:`Create a new customer`, :guilabel:`Link to an
existing customer`, or :guilabel:`Do not link to a customer`.
.. note::
If :guilabel:`Link to an existing customer` is selected, a new :guilabel:`Customer` field appears
beneath those options, wherein a customer can be chosen to be linked to this lead.
Once the desired selection has been made, click the :guilabel:`Convert` button at the bottom of the
:guilabel:`Convert Post to Lead` pop-up window. Doing so reveals a fresh lead detail form, where the
necessary information can be entered and processed.
.. image:: social_essentials/new-lead-detail-form-comments.png
:align: center
:alt: New lead detail form generated from a social media comment in Odoo Social Marketing.
Insights
--------
When a social media account stream is added to the *Social Marketing* dashboard, each stream also
displays and links that specific social media platform's KPIs (if the platform has them).
To get redirected to the statistics and metrics related to any social media account's KPIs, click on
the :guilabel:`Insights` link, located at the top of each stream.
.. image:: social_essentials/social-marketing-insights-link.png
:align: center
:alt: Visual of how the Insights link appears on the dashboard of the Social Marketing app.
.. note::
In a multi-company environment, if not *all* pages are selected, de-authentication happens.
For example, if the companies have 3 *Facebook* pages, but only grant access to 1, and try to
grant access to another at a later date, they will be de-authenticated, and access to the initial
page's insights/analytics will be lost.
So, be sure to add *all* pages for *all* companies in a multi-company environment to avoid this
issue. If a page gets de-autenticated, simply remove the stream, and re-establish it.

Post detail form
----------------
The social media post detail form in Odoo *Social Marketing* has many different configurable options
available.
Company
~~~~~~~
If working in a multi-company environment, the first field in the :guilabel:`Your Post` section of
the social media post detail form is :guilabel:`Company`. In this field, select the company that
should be connected to this specific social media post.
Post on
~~~~~~~
If working in a single-company environment, the first field in the :guilabel:`Your Post` section of
the social media post detail form is :guilabel:`Post on`. In this field, determine which social
media outlets (streams) this post is intended to be posted on, and/or which website's visitors this
post should be sent to, via push notification, by checking the box beside the desired option(s).
Odoo automatically provides every available social media account that's been linked to the database
as an option in this section. If a social media account hasn't been added as a stream to the *Social
Marketing* application, it will **not** appear as an option on the post template.
Multiple social media outlets (streams) and websites can be selected in the :guilabel:`Post on`
field. At least **one** option in the :guilabel:`Post on` field *must* be selected.
.. important::
In order for the :guilabel:`Push Notification` option to appear on the social media post detail
form in Odoo *Social Marketing*, make sure the *Enable Web Push Notifications* feature is enabled
in the *Website* app.
To do that, navigate to :menuselection:`Website app --> Configuration --> Settings`, activate
:guilabel:`Enable Web Push Notifications`, fill out the corresponding fields, and click
:guilabel:`Save`.

Attach Images
~~~~~~~~~~~~~
If images are to be used in the post, click the :guilabel:`Attach Images` button, in the
:guilabel:`Attach Images` field, located beneath the :guilabel:`Message` field. When clicked, Odoo
reveals a pop-up window. In this pop-up window, select the desired image from the hard drive, and
upload it.
After successfully uploading and attaching the desired image, Odoo reveals a new preview of the
social media post, complete with the newly-added image, on the right side of the detail form.
.. image:: social_essentials/attach-images-visual-social-post-sample.png
:align: center
:alt: Visualized samples of post with newly-attached images in Odoo Social Marketing.
Campaign
~~~~~~~~
Next, there is the :guilabel:`Campaign` field. This non-required field provides the options to
attach this post to a specific marketing campaign.
To add this post to a pre-existing campaign, click the empty :guilabel:`Campaign` field to reveal a
drop-down menu, containing all the existing campaigns in the database. Select the desired campaign
from this drop-down menu to add this post to that campaign.
To create a new campaign directly from the social media post detail form, start typing the name of
the new campaign in the blank :guilabel:`Campaign` field, and select either :guilabel:`Create` or
:guilabel:`Create and edit...`.
.. image:: social_essentials/campaign-drop-down-menu-options.png
:align: center
:alt: Drop-down menu options of Create or Create and edit in the Campaign field.
Clicking :guilabel:`Create` creates the campaign, which can be edited/customized later.
Clicking :guilabel:`Create and edit...` creates the campaign, and reveals a :guilabel:`Create
Campaign` pop-up form, wherein the :guilabel:`Campaign Identifier`, :guilabel:`Responsible`, and
:guilabel:`Tags` can be instantly configured.
.. image:: social_essentials/create-campaign-popup.png
:align: center
:alt: Create campaign pop-up window that appears on a social media post detail form.
When all the desired settings have been entered, click :guilabel:`Save & Close` to save the campaign
and return to the social media post detail form.
